In the small town of Shadow’s End, nestled between the dense woods and the misty river, stood the old, abandoned mansion known as the Haunted Loop. The townsfolk spoke of its sinister history, tales of lost souls and inexplicable events that left those who dared to enter forever changed. For years, the mansion lay dormant, a forgotten relic of a bygone era, until a group of five friends decided to uncover the truth behind its curse.

The group, consisting of the curious Alex, the cautious Lily, the jaded Jake, the overly optimistic Olivia, and the quiet, enigmatic Ethan, gathered one stormy evening. They had all heard the whispers, the rumors, but it wasn’t until they stood at the mansion’s threshold that the gravity of their decision hit them. The air was thick with the scent of decay, and the overgrown ivy clung to the peeling paint like a living thing.

As they stepped inside, the lights flickered to life, casting eerie shadows across the room. The house seemed to move with them, its walls whispering secrets long forgotten. They followed a narrow, winding staircase that seemed to lead to another world. The further they ventured, the colder it grew, and the silence that enveloped them felt almost oppressive.

Olivia, the most adventurous of the group, led the way. “It’s just an old house,” she whispered, trying to convince herself as much as the others. Ethan, the most enigmatic member, remained silent, his eyes darting around the room as if searching for something hidden.

The group soon found themselves in a large, empty room with a large, ornate mirror at its center. As they approached, the mirror began to rattle, and a cold breeze swept through the room, causing the air to shiver. “It’s reacting to us,” Alex said, her voice trembling.

The mirror’s surface began to crack, and a ghostly figure materialized, its eyes glowing with a malevolent light. “You can’t leave,” the figure hissed, its voice echoing through the room. The group tried to retreat, but the door had mysteriously sealed behind them.

Panic set in as they realized they were trapped. The ghostly figure began to move towards them, its form shrouded in shadows. “We have to find a way out,” Lily said, her voice barely above a whisper. “There must be a way to break this loop.”

They searched the room, their hands trembling with fear, but there was nothing. The only clue they found was a small, leather-bound book hidden beneath a loose floorboard. Inside, they discovered a series of cryptic messages that seemed to point to a hidden passage in the mansion.

As they followed the clues, they discovered a hidden door behind a painting in the library. Inside, the passage led to a small, dimly lit room. The ghostly figure was waiting for them, its eyes boring into their souls. “You can’t break the loop,” it hissed, its voice filled with malice.

But they had found a way. The book had contained a spell that could break the curse, but it required the blood of one of them. They hesitated, torn between survival and the possibility of freeing themselves from the loop. Jake, the jaded one, stepped forward. “I’ll do it,” he said, his voice steady despite the fear that gripped him.

The ghostly figure approached, its eyes fixed on Jake. The air grew thick with tension as the moment of truth approached. The figure’s hand reached out, and a chill ran down Jake’s spine. But before the figure could make contact, Ethan, who had been observing the scene silently, stepped forward.

Ethan’s eyes blazed with a fierce determination. “Not like this,” he growled, raising his hands. From his palms, flames erupted, enveloping the ghostly figure. The figure shrieked, its form dissolving into the air before them. The loop was broken.

With a collective sigh of relief, the group fled the mansion, the shadows of their fear fading behind them. They never returned to the Haunted Loop, but the experience changed them forever. They had faced their deepest fears, and in doing so, they had freed themselves from the clutches of the sinister presence that had bound them.

The Haunted Loop had taught them that sometimes, the truth is too dark to bear, and the only way to break the cycle is to confront it head-on. For the group of friends, the loop had unraveled, but the memories of that night would haunt them for the rest of their lives.
